This shift has indirectly benefited XRP by reducing systemic regulatory ambiguity, which had previously hindered institutional participation in the asset class.The resolution of the long-standing SEC vs. Ripple lawsuit in August 2025 further exemplifies this trend. As stated by Coindoo, the case reached a pivotal conclusion when both parties dropped their appeals, affirming a 2023 court ruling that XRP is not a security in secondary markets[2]. This legal clarity has removed a critical barrier to institutional adoption, enabling financial firms to integrate XRP into their portfolios without fear of regulatory reprisal.
The regulatory clarity surrounding XRP has coincided with a surge in institutional interest. Data from Bitget indicates that major financial institutions have begun accumulating substantial XRP holdings, leveraging the token's utility in cross-border payments and liquidity solutions[3]. The potential approval of XRP-based ETFs—a direct outcome of the SEC's settlement—has further amplified this trend, with analysts projecting a significant boost to XRP's market capitalization if such products launch[3].
